The Traditional Bilona Method: A Mark of Purity
- Fresh A2 milk is boiled thoroughly to remove impurities and then cooled down to the precise temperature required for curd formation
- The curd is allowed to set naturally overnight in earthen pots without the use of any chemical accelerants or artificial setting agents
- This cultured curd is churned manually or with traditional wooden equipment in a back-and-forth motion to extract the pure makhan (butter)
- The extracted butter is slowly heated over a low, steady flame, allowing the milk solids to separate and caramelize to produce pure ghee
- The golden liquid ghee is carefully filtered through fine mesh and stored in clean, airtight glass containers to preserve its freshness and aroma
| Feature | Traditional Bilona Ghee | Industrial Ghee |
|---|---|---|
| Preparation Method | Curd-churned from whole milk | Cream-separated from milk |
| Nutrient Retention | High – preserves probiotics and enzymes | Lower – cream separation removes nutrients |
| Flavor Profile | Rich, nutty, complex aroma | Milder, less aromatic |
| Labor Intensity | High – time-consuming manual process | Low – mechanized production |
| Cost | Premium pricing reflects quality | Lower cost for mass production |
| Texture | Granular (danedar) when cooled | Smooth, uniform consistency |
Physical Characteristics: Sight, Smell, and Texture
You can often identify authentic A2 ghee simply by examining its physical traits. A genuine product displays a beautiful golden yellow color. This distinct hue reflects the natural beta-carotene and pigments derived directly from the grass-fed cow’s diet. When you open the jar, the aroma should be rich, warm, and distinctly nutty. It should never smell chemical, artificial, or overly sweet. A natural, earthy scent indicates traditional preparation without any synthetic additives or artificial flavorings. Genuine ghee also develops a granular or danedar texture at room temperature. These tiny granules form during the proper slow-heating process and serve as a clear visual indicator that the product is free from cheap oil adulterants.

Price, Packaging, and Lab Testing Parameters
Genuine A2 Bilona ghee commands premium pricing for very specific reasons. The production process is highly labor-intensive, and it requires a massive milk-to-ghee ratio compared to industrial methods. Packaging also matters immensely. High-quality glass jars preserve the delicate nutritional profile and prevent the chemical leaching that can occur with synthetic plastic containers. For complete peace of mind, look for laboratory verification through NABL-accredited facilities. These independent labs check the Reichert Meissl value and the Polenske value to confirm dairy purity. They also verify that the moisture content sits strictly under 0.5% and the milk fat content remains above 99.5%. These strict parameters provide absolute assurance that you are buying a completely pure product.

Why is authentic Bilona ghee more expensive? Authentic Bilona ghee carries a higher price tag because the traditional method is highly labor-intensive and requires a massive volume of raw ingredients. It takes approximately 25 to 30 liters of pure A2 cow milk to produce just 1 liter of Bilona ghee through the traditional curd-churning process, making it a true artisanal product.
